JOHANNESBURG: Former acting police commissioner Lieutenant-General Khomotso Phahlane and his co-accused Major General Ravichandran Pillay were on Friday granted R20 000 bail in their fraud and corruption case.

The two appeared in the Johannesburg Specialised Commercial Crimes Court following their arrest by Ipid on Friday morning. They face fraud, corruption and forgery charges and their case was postponed to March 29.
